Vaasan & Vaasan Oy has published its Corporate Social Responsibility
Report for 2004 in Finnish and English. Both language versions of the report
are available in electronic format at Vaasan & Vaasan Oy’s website, www.vaasan.com.
Vaasan & Vaasan Oy’s Corporate Social Responsibility Report for 2004
focuses particularly on customer and consumer satisfaction, employee
satisfaction and wellbeing, rye and fibre research and environmental
responsibility.
“It is important for us to be seen as a trustworthy and valued partner by our
main interest groups. We carry out various customer satisfaction and consumer
surveys annually to help us direct our development efforts. Recent customer
satisfaction surveys and public investigations carried out by independent
research organisations place us among the top players in the daily consumer
goods sector,” says Vaasan & Vaasan Oy’s Managing Director Matti Lappalainen.
“A job satisfaction survey carried out in autumn 2004 indicates that our
employees have faith in our development work and its results, with improvements
in nearly all areas related to work, the work community and the environment
within the company,” Lappalainen continues.
For several years Vaasan & Vaasan Oy has been involved in extensive rye and
fibre research projects, which investigate the health benefits of rye and
wholegrains. The aim of Vaasan &
Vaasan Oy’s research and development operations is to create and maintain
superior international rye expertise and to develop versatile, delicious and
easy-to-use bakery products. The company strives to maximise the health
benefits of rye and wholegrain fibre in all its products.
Vaasan & Vaasan Oy has gathered data for environmental reporting
since 1994. The aim of these reports is to create a clear picture of the
company’s annual energy and water consumption, waste production and use of
packaging materials. Comprehensive reporting has made it possible to focus on
the most important areas of improvement from an environmental point of view.
The Corporate Social Responsibility Report for 2004 covers Vaasan & Vaasan
Oy’s Finnish operations. The creation of uniform pan-Baltic operating models
means that in coming years it will be possible to provide reports on the whole
group’s operations.

Vaasan & Vaasan
Group is the largest bakery business in Finland and the Baltic region, one of
the largest crisp bread producers in the world and a significant Nordic
producer of bake-off products.
Vaasan & Vaasan Group includes Vaasan & Vaasan Oy in Finland, AS Leibur
in Estonia, A/S Hanzas Maiznicas in Latvia, UAB Vilniaus Duona Plius in
Lithuania and Delice Scandinavica AB in Sweden. The Group's turnover for 2004
was EUR 287 million, generated by approximately 3,700 employees.
